CSS có dễ học hơn HTML không?

Cascading Style Sheets — hay CSS — là công nghệ đầu tiên bạn nên bắt đầu học sau HTML. Mặc dù HTML được sử dụng để xác định cấu trúc và ngữ nghĩa của nội dung của bạn, CSS được sử dụng để tạo kiểu và bố cục nội dung đó. Ví dụ: bạn có thể sử dụng CSS để thay đổi phông chữ, màu sắc, kích thước và khoảng cách của nội dung, chia nội dung thành nhiều cột hoặc thêm hoạt ảnh và các tính năng trang trí khác

Tìm cách trở thành một nhà phát triển web front-end?

Chúng tôi đã tập hợp một khóa học bao gồm tất cả các thông tin cần thiết mà bạn cần để hướng tới mục tiêu của mình

Bắt đầu

Bạn nên tìm hiểu kiến ​​thức cơ bản về HTML trước khi thử bất kỳ CSS nào. Chúng tôi khuyên bạn nên làm việc qua mô-đun Giới thiệu về HTML trước tiên

Sau khi bạn hiểu các nguyên tắc cơ bản của HTML, chúng tôi khuyên bạn nên tìm hiểu thêm về HTML và CSS cùng lúc, di chuyển qua lại giữa hai chủ đề. Điều này là do HTML thú vị hơn và thú vị hơn nhiều để học khi bạn áp dụng CSS và bạn không thể học CSS mà không biết HTML

Trước khi bắt đầu chủ đề này, bạn cũng nên làm quen với việc sử dụng máy tính và sử dụng web một cách thụ động (i. e. , chỉ nhìn vào nó, tiêu thụ nội dung). Bạn nên thiết lập một môi trường làm việc cơ bản, như được nêu chi tiết trong Cài đặt phần mềm cơ bản và hiểu cách tạo và quản lý tệp, như được nêu chi tiết trong Xử lý tệp — cả hai đều là một phần trong mô-đun dành cho người mới bắt đầu của chúng tôi Bắt đầu với web hoàn chỉnh

Bạn cũng nên xem qua phần Bắt đầu với web trước khi tiếp tục với chủ đề này, đặc biệt nếu bạn là người hoàn toàn mới trong lĩnh vực phát triển web. Tuy nhiên, phần lớn nội dung được đề cập trong bài viết cơ bản về CSS cũng được đề cập trong mô-đun các bước đầu tiên về CSS của chúng tôi, mặc dù chi tiết hơn nhiều

Chủ đề này chứa các mô-đun sau, theo thứ tự được đề xuất để làm việc với chúng. Bạn nên bắt đầu với cái đầu tiên

CSS bước đầu tiên

CSS (Cascading Style Sheets) được sử dụng để tạo kiểu và bố cục trang web — ví dụ: để thay đổi phông chữ, màu sắc, kích thước và khoảng cách của nội dung, chia nội dung thành nhiều cột hoặc thêm hoạt ảnh và các tính năng trang trí khác. Mô-đun này cung cấp một khởi đầu nhẹ nhàng cho con đường hướng tới sự thành thạo CSS của bạn với những kiến ​​thức cơ bản về cách thức hoạt động của nó, cú pháp trông như thế nào và cách bạn có thể bắt đầu sử dụng nó để thêm kiểu dáng cho HTML

khối xây dựng CSS

Mô-đun này tiếp tục ở nơi mà các bước đầu tiên của CSS bị bỏ dở — bây giờ bạn đã quen với ngôn ngữ và cú pháp của nó, đồng thời có một số kinh nghiệm cơ bản khi sử dụng nó, đã đến lúc tìm hiểu sâu hơn một chút. Mô-đun này xem xét tầng và tính kế thừa, tất cả các loại bộ chọn chúng tôi có sẵn, đơn vị, kích thước, nền và đường viền kiểu dáng, gỡ lỗi, v.v.

Mục đích ở đây là cung cấp cho bạn bộ công cụ để viết CSS thành thạo và giúp bạn hiểu tất cả lý thuyết cơ bản, trước khi chuyển sang các nguyên tắc cụ thể hơn như kiểu văn bản và bố cục CSS

văn bản tạo kiểu CSS

Với kiến ​​thức cơ bản về ngôn ngữ CSS, chủ đề CSS tiếp theo để bạn tập trung vào là tạo kiểu cho văn bản — một trong những điều phổ biến nhất bạn sẽ làm với CSS. Ở đây chúng ta xem xét các nguyên tắc cơ bản về kiểu dáng văn bản, bao gồm cài đặt phông chữ, độ đậm, chữ nghiêng, khoảng cách dòng và chữ, đổ bóng và các tính năng văn bản khác. Chúng tôi kết thúc mô-đun bằng cách xem xét việc áp dụng các phông chữ tùy chỉnh cho trang của bạn, đồng thời tạo kiểu cho các danh sách và liên kết

bố cục CSS

Tại thời điểm này, chúng ta đã xem xét các nguyên tắc cơ bản về CSS, cách tạo kiểu cho văn bản cũng như cách tạo kiểu và thao tác với các hộp chứa nội dung của bạn bên trong. Bây giờ là lúc để xem cách đặt các hộp của bạn ở đúng vị trí đối với chế độ xem và với nhau. Chúng tôi đã đề cập đến các điều kiện tiên quyết cần thiết để giờ đây chúng tôi có thể tìm hiểu sâu về bố cục CSS, xem xét các cài đặt hiển thị khác nhau, các công cụ bố cục hiện đại như flexbox, lưới CSS và định vị cũng như một số kỹ thuật cũ mà bạn có thể vẫn muốn biết về

Sử dụng CSS để giải quyết các vấn đề phổ biến cung cấp liên kết đến các phần nội dung giải thích cách sử dụng CSS để giải quyết các vấn đề rất phổ biến khi tạo trang web

Ngay từ đầu, bạn sẽ chủ yếu áp dụng màu sắc cho các thành phần HTML và nền của chúng; . Nhưng không có nhiều thứ bạn không thể làm một khi bạn đã hiểu rõ về những điều cơ bản của CSS. Một trong những điều tốt nhất khi học CSS là một khi bạn biết các nguyên tắc cơ bản, bạn thường có cảm giác khá tốt về những gì có thể và không thể làm được, ngay cả khi bạn chưa biết cách làm.

CSS hoạt động hơi khác so với hầu hết các ngôn ngữ lập trình và công cụ thiết kế mà bạn sẽ gặp. Tại sao nó hoạt động theo cách nó làm?

CSS trên MDN

Điểm vào chính cho tài liệu CSS trên MDN, nơi bạn sẽ tìm thấy tài liệu tham khảo chi tiết cho tất cả các tính năng của ngôn ngữ CSS. Bạn muốn biết tất cả các giá trị mà một thuộc tính có thể nhận?

Học HTML hay CSS dễ hơn?

Các khái niệm CSS chắc chắn khó nắm bắt hơn HTML . Tạo một trang web khung rất dễ dàng. Nhưng thêm thiết kế vào nó là khó.

Tôi nên học CSS hay HTML trước?

Cascading Style Sheets — hay CSS — là công nghệ đầu tiên bạn nên bắt đầu tìm hiểu sau HTML . Mặc dù HTML được sử dụng để xác định cấu trúc và ngữ nghĩa của nội dung của bạn, CSS được sử dụng để tạo kiểu và bố cục nội dung đó.

Học CSS có khó không?

Do tính kỹ thuật cao nên CSS không phải là ngôn ngữ dễ hiểu nhất . CSS đã được phát triển như một môi trường lập trình chính thức cho các ứng dụng web và các ứng dụng web cũng yêu cầu giao diện người dùng, khiến nó trở nên phức tạp hơn.

Sẽ mất bao nhiêu ngày để học CSS và HTML?

Bạn sẽ mất bao lâu để học CSS? . Ở mốc một năm, bạn sẽ tự tin hơn. seven to eight months to build up a working knowledge of CSS (and HTML—as they are almost inseparable). At the one-year mark, you'll have built up more confidence.